- Title
Ashkenazi community is not unwilling to participate in genetic research.
- Authors
Nelson, Nancy J.; Nelson, N J
- Abstract
Presents information on the Jewish Leadership Meeting on Genetics which was held in Washington, D.C., during April, 1998, which discussed the participation of Jewish women in breast cancer research. Indication that reports had portrayed the women as unwilling to participate in the research; Who organized the meetings; Identification of four specific alterations common to Ashkenazi Jews.
